Transaction 681e51383cc0f751ae4f8427ca2e8985ab9bf58a728253a89865781c308a27c3
2 Input
2 Outputs
- 681e51383cc0f751ae4f8427ca2e8985ab9bf58a728253a89865781c308a27c3:0
- 681e51383cc0f751ae4f8427ca2e8985ab9bf58a728253a89865781c308a27c3:1
value 20444
address 1MYpYFoc1NDdFzdSC5qjW7jQZwXCn8N3su
value 13000000
address 1JMqLZWLqW4WA33ovG1cGPcFMu1KPZf4zN